Output 05966cb8dc17fc9f6d68037f0428becd20fe2875bce991644e89cd44be3d0fcb:0

value
879986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8066f2559d86c1aeb65aba784af2804c3d080b5d OP_EQUAL
address
3DPwjxKH5smfUhdPbJuXR3Gy5Azfsoq8gw
transaction
05966cb8dc17fc9f6d68037f0428becd20fe2875bce991644e89cd44be3d0fcb
spent
true